The Saudi Professional League resumes after the international break, with leaders Al-Nassr set to welcome back their Portuguese star Cristiano Ronaldo. This return comes at a critical time as Al-Nassr aims to strengthen its position at the top of the standings, while Al-Hilal and Al-Ahli are looking for opportunities to apply pressure and regain competitiveness.
Ronaldo's return to Al-Nassr is a significant morale boost for the team, which is eager to secure more victories in the upcoming rounds. The Portuguese player, considered one of the top football stars globally, has the ability to change the course of matches with his experience and exceptional skills.

Background & Context
The Saudi Professional League was established in 1976, and since then, it has become one of the most prominent leagues in the region. The league has witnessed remarkable development in recent years, attracting many global stars, which has contributed to raising the level of competition and drawing in fans.
Historically, the rivalry among Al-Nassr, Al-Hilal, and Al-Ahli has been the most thrilling in the league, with these clubs continuously competing for titles.
